I need a new cylinder for this revolver. It apparently had a flaw from the factory, but was never returned for warranty.
It is a Mitchell Arms model from 1982.
The dimensions of the original cylinder are as follows,
Dia.  1.725
Cylinder length 1.700
OAL( ratchet to bushing)  1.937
Ratchet depth  .147
Cylinder web   .062
Pin size   .265
Have the newer pistols been downsized?
I was loaned a cylinder reputed to be a .44 mag Uberti cylinder, but the dimensions are significantly different.
The dimensions of the new cylinder are
Dia 1.6700
Lenght 1.620
OAL  1.880
Rat depth  .130
Web  .040
Pin  .255
Not even close.
I would like to ask that somebody measure their Uberti  .44 mag cylinders  and tell me what they are and what model pistol they have.
I think that the supposed cylinder is actually from a .44 special size revolver.
